No boot device
available
Faulty or missing optical
drive subsystem, hard drive,
or hard-drive subsystem, or
non-bootable USB key
installed.
Use a bootable USB key, CD,
or hard drive. If the problem
persists, see
"Troubleshooting an Internal
USB Key" on page 171,
"Troubleshooting a USB
Device" on page 162,
"Troubleshooting an Optical
Drive" on page 173, and
"Troubleshooting a Hard
Drive" on page 174. See
"Using the System Setup
Program and UEFI Boot
Manager" on page 59 for
information on setting the
order of boot devices.
No boot sector on
hard drive
Incorrect configuration
settings in System Setup
program, or no operating
system on hard drive.
Check the hard-drive
configuration settings in the
System Setup program. See
"Using the System Setup
Program and UEFI Boot
Manager" on page 59. If
necessary, install the
operating system on your
hard drive. See your
operating system
documentation.
No timer tick
interrupt
Faulty system board. See "Getting Help" on
page 195.
PCI BIOS failed
to install
PCIe device BIOS (Option
ROM) checksum failure
detected during shadowing.
Cables to expansion card(s)
loose; faulty or improperly
installed expansion card(s).
Reseat the expansion card(s).
Ensure that all appropriate
cables are securely connected
to the expansion card(s). If
the problem persists, see
"Troubleshooting Expansion
Cards" on page 177.
